#707873 color RGB value is (112,120,115). #707873 color name is Custom Color color.
#707873 hex color red value is 112, green value is 120 and the blue value of its RGB is 115. Cylindrical-coordinate representations (also known as HSL) of color #707873 hue: 0.40, saturation: 0.03 and the lightness value of 707873 is 0.45.
The process color (four color CMYK) of #707873 color hex is 0.07, 0.00, 0.04, 0.53. Web safe color of #707873 is #666666. Color #707873 contains mainly GRAY color.

About #707873 Custom Color
#707873 (Custom Color) is a gray-based color with RGB values of 112, 120, 115. This color belongs to the gray color family and can be used in various design applications including web design, graphic design, interior design, and branding projects.
When working with #707873, designers often pair it with complementary colors to create visual contrast, or use analogous colors for a more harmonious palette. The shades (darker versions) and tints (lighter versions) shown above provide a monochromatic color scheme that works well for creating depth and hierarchy in designs.
For web development, #707873 can be implemented using various CSS color formats including hexadecimal (#707873), RGB (rgb(112, 120, 115)), HSL (hsl(143, 3%, 45%)), or CMYK for print projects. The web-safe equivalent of this color is #666666, which ensures consistent display across older browsers and devices.
